  1. Found one more thing: http://www.instructables.com/id/How-to-Make-a-19-Police-Radio-Scanner/ - this build uses SDR# and some trunking software to work with police radio better. Police radios use trunking. In this case trunking refers to system that allocates different calls to different frequencies automatically. Think old style telephone systems where pretty ladies were plugin telephone jacks but automated =). This software puts it all back together.   3. I just finished messing with ADS-B on my setup. Took a bit of time, but now it is plotting. I've used RTL1090 and Virtual Radar Server on Windows. RTL1900 requires a few files from SDR# folder and no other app accessing the dongle. VRS needs database plugin to create a database, setting receiver to port 31001 and Data Source under Receiver has to be set to "AVR or BEast Raw Feed".

  5. Hello Hack5rs! I've been playing around with the dongle and SDR# for a couple of days now and here is what I've found: (I live in Toronto, Canada, but you are welcome to try it in your region and see where it takes you) Frequencies: 163.00 to 172.00 - a LOT of taxi chatter. 168.306.000 - Heard some morze code for a second. The signal was gone the next day =( 162.392.000 - Local weather station. It claimed to be broadcasting on 162.400 so I calibrated my dongle to it. 152.027.000 - or so. Some sort of periodical data transfer. Two frequencies nearby would appear almost mirroring each other and disappear for another minute or so. Mesmerizing. 861.912.500 - or so. Toronto Police. There are many transmissions in that area, each bound to a specific unit or station. Experience: I have only tried it in my basement, but was able to find quite a few transmissions. Interesting note: do not place your antenna near CRT monitors, if you still have one. Some bands are quite sensitive to the interference from them. Here on picture with monitor turned on (bottom) and off (top): Overall, it is exciting to find these transmissions.
